Transaction 3fb7626e2a42c68140fe1b136ed5799cb1e565fe3a675e8a61a67b4e5f477023
1 Input
1 Output
-
3fb7626e2a42c68140fe1b136ed5799cb1e565fe3a675e8a61a67b4e5f477023:0
- value
- 193644
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b51ef5bad3fb3d3d1ee2fa88b6abe1955eaf8336 OP_EQUAL
- address
- 3JChKPtHwLjq7CodC1E95BznvhWMJM8Nrw